高降雨港口电厂煤场和灰场排水系统优化设计

摘要: 摘要:根据柬埔寨西哈努克港电厂当地的降雨条件和港口位置特点,针对煤场和灰场原有排水系统存在的问题,提出了溢流式排水新方案。分析表明,溢流式排水方案不仅满足了排水的要求,还可节约成本334万元左右。

Abstract: Abstract:According to the local raining condition and the port position features of the Cambodia Sihanouk Power Plant, aiming at the problems existed in original drainage system of the coal yard and the ash yard, a new overflowtype drainage scheme was proposed. The analysis shows that the overflowtype drainage scheme can meet the drainage requirement. Meanwhile, the scheme can reduce the cost by about 3.34 million yuan.
